Dispara, Yo Ya Estoy Muerto by Julia Navarro
The novel weaves a complex tapestry of historical and personal narratives, exploring the intertwined lives of two families—one Jewish and one Palestinian—across several generations. Set against the backdrop of the tumultuous history of the Middle East, it delves into themes of identity, conflict, and reconciliation. Through the deeply personal stories of its characters, the book examines the enduring impact of historical events on individual lives and the possibility of understanding and coexistence amidst longstanding tensions.
